Kita bisa nampa pesenan uji coba kanggo nambah kepercayaan bebarengan.<\/p>\n<p>\u00a0  <\/p>\n<p>\n<p>\n<p>\n<table class=\"widefat\" id=\"add_new_publishing_attribute\"><\/div>\n<table class=\"widefat\" id=\"add_new_publishing_attribute\">\n<tbody>\n<tr>\n<th width=\"160\" class=\"th-label\">Standar utawa Nonstandar:<\/th>\n<td>Standar<\/td>\n<\/tr>\n<tr>\n<th width=\"160\" class=\"th-label\">Aplikasi:<\/th>\n<td>Motor, Mesin, Mesin Pertanian, Mobil<\/td>\n<\/tr>\n<tr>\n<th width=\"160\" class=\"th-label\">Kekerasan:<\/th>\n<td>Permukaan Untu sing Atos<\/td>\n<\/tr>\n<tr>\n<th width=\"160\" class=\"th-label\">Cara Manufaktur:<\/th>\n<td>Bagian Tempa<\/td>\n<\/tr>\n<tr>\n<th width=\"160\" class=\"th-label\">Wangun Bagean Untu:<\/th>\n<td>Piranti Pacu<\/td>\n<\/tr>\n<tr>\n<th width=\"160\" class=\"th-label\">Bahan:<\/th>\n<td>Bahan Casting utawa Forged<\/td>\n<\/tr>\n<\/tbody>\n<\/table>\n<div class=\"attr-line\"><\/div>\n<table class=\"widefat\" id=\"add_new_publishing_attribute\">\n<tbody>\n<tr>\n<th width=\"160\" class=\"th-label\">Kustomisasi:<\/th>\n<td>\n<div class=\"sample-order-info\">\n<div class=\"info-text\">\n                                            Kasedhiya\n                                        <\/div>\n<p>                                        <span class=\"gap\">|<\/span><\/p>\n<p>                                        <i class=\"ob-icon icon-fill\"><\/i>Panjaluk Khusus<\/p><\/div>\n<\/td>\n<\/tr>\n<\/tbody>\n<\/table><\/div>\n<\/p><\/div>\n<\/table>\n<p><img decoding=\"async\" src=\"https:\/\/img.hzpt.com\/img\/sprocket\/sprocket%20gear\/sprocket-gear12.webp\" alt=\"gir sproket\" width=\"800\" title=\"\"><\/p>\n<h3>Kepriye carane njaga lan mriksa gir sprocket saka karusakan lan aus?<\/h3>\n<p>Njaga lan mriksa gir sprocket iku penting banget kanggo njamin kinerja sing optimal lan nyegah kerusakan sing larang. Iki langkah-langkah kanggo njaga lan mriksa gir sprocket kanthi bener:<\/p>\n<p>1. Pelumasan: Lumasi gir sprocket kanthi rutin kanggo nyuda gesekan lan keausan ing antarane untu. Gunakake pelumas sing cocog sing disaranake dening pabrikan lan tindakake jadwal pelumasan kanggo njamin operasi sing lancar.<\/p>\n<p>2. Ngresiki: Jaga gir sprocket tetep resik saka rereget, rereget, lan kontaminan sing bisa nyepetake keausan. Gunakake sikat utawa udara sing dikompres kanggo mbusak tumpukan ing gir.<\/p>\n<p>3. Penyelarasan: Priksa keselarasan gir sprocket kanthi rutin. Kesalahan penyelarasan bisa nyebabake keausan sing ora rata ing untu lan nyuda umur gir. Gawe pangaturan sing dibutuhake kanggo njamin keselarasan sing tepat.<\/p>\n<p>4. Tegangan: Yen gir sprocket digunakake karo rantai, jaga tegangan rantai sing bener. Tegangan sing kakehan bisa nyebabake keausan sing berlebihan, dene tegangan sing kurang bisa nyebabake rantai mlumpat utawa copot saka sprocket.<\/p>\n<p>5. Priksa Untu: Priksa untu gir sprocket kanggo tandha-tandha aus, bolong, utawa pecah. Untu sing rusak bisa nyebabake sambungan sing ora apik karo rantai utawa gir liyane sing cocog.<\/p>\n<p>6. Priksa Profil Untu: Priksa manawa profil untu isih utuh lan bebas saka kerusakan. Profil untu sing rusak bisa nyebabake operasi sing rame lan efisiensi sing mudhun.<\/p>\n<p>7. Ukur Kandel Untu: Ukur kandel untu kanthi rutin kanggo ndeteksi ana kerusakan sing ora normal. Yen untu dadi tipis banget, gir sprocket kudu diganti.<\/p>\n<p>8. Ganti Gir sing Wis Aus: Yen sampeyan weruh ana kerusakan utawa aus sing signifikan sajrone pamriksan, langsung ganti gir sprocket. Terus nggunakake gir sing wis aus bisa nyebabake kerusakan sing luwih parah lan potensi kegagalan.<\/p>\n<p>9. Monitor Kahanan Operasi: Lacak kahanan operasi mesin. Kahanan ekstrem kayata beban dhuwur, kecepatan sing berlebihan, utawa lingkungan sing atos bisa nyepetake keausan ing gir sprocket.<\/p>\n<p>10. Jadwal Pangop\u00e8nan Rutin: Gawe jadwal pangop\u00e8nan kanggo mriksa lan nglayani gir sprocket. Frekuensi pamriksaan bisa beda-beda gumantung saka kahanan operasi, nanging umume dianjurake kanggo mriksa paling ora saben telung sasi sepisan.<\/p>\n<p>Kanthi nindakake praktik pangop\u00e8nan lan inspeksi iki, sampeyan bisa ndawakake umur gir sprocket, nyuda downtime, lan njamin operasi mesin sing aman lan efisien.<\/p>\n<p><img decoding=\"async\" src=\"https:\/\/img.hzpt.com\/img\/sprocket\/sprocket%20gear\/sprocket-gear2.webp\" alt=\"gir sproket\" width=\"800\" title=\"\"><\/p>\n<h3>Kepiye carane ngetung diameter lingkaran pitch kanggo sistem gir sprocket?<\/h3>\n<p>Ngitung diameter bunderan pitch iku penting banget nalika ngrancang utawa nggarap sistem gir sprocket. Yen sampeyan ora yakin babagan pitungan utawa ngatasi konfigurasi sprocket sing rumit, konsultasi karo insinyur sing mumpuni utawa nggunakake piranti lunak khusus bisa migunani.<\/p>\n<p><img decoding=\"async\" src=\"https:\/\/img.hzpt.com\/img\/sprocket\/sprocket%20gear\/sprocket-gear2.webp\" alt=\"gir sproket\" width=\"800\" title=\"\"><\/p>\n<h3>Apa wae jinis-jinis gir sprocket lan aplikasine?<\/h3>\n<p>Gir sprocket ana macem-macem jinis, saben dirancang kanggo aplikasi tartamtu adhedhasar karakteristik unik. Iki sawetara jinis gir sprocket lan aplikasine:<\/p>\n<ul>\n<li><strong>1. Sproket Polos:<\/strong> Sprocket polos minangka jinis sing paling dhasar, kasusun saka rodha kanthi untu sing jarak\u00e9 rata. Sprocket iki umum\u00e9 digunakak\u00e9 ing sistem transmisi daya sing prasaja lan aplikasi tugas entheng ing ngendi wektu sing tepat ora penting.<\/li>\n<li><strong>2. Sproket Idler:<\/strong> Sprocket idler digunakake kanggo nuntun lan ngencengi rantai ing sistem sprocket. Sprocket iki ora nyambung langsung menyang sumber daya nanging nduweni peran penting kanggo njaga ketegangan lan keselarasan rantai sing tepat.<\/li>\n<li><strong>3. Sproket Rantai Rol:<\/strong> Sprocket rantai rol dirancang kanggo digunakake karo rantai rol, sing duwe rol sing nyambung karo untu sprocket. Sprocket iki akeh digunakake ing aplikasi kaya sepeda, sepeda motor, mesin industri, lan sistem konveyor.<\/li>\n<li><strong>4. Sproket Rantai Sepi:<\/strong> Sprocket rantai senyap, uga dikenal minangka sprocket rantai untu terbalik, digunakake karo rantai senyap. Sprocket iki duwe untu sing dibentuk khusus sing nyambung kanthi lancar karo rantai, saengga operasi luwih sepi.<\/li>\n<li><strong>5. Sproket Kelas Teknik:<\/strong> Sprocket kelas teknik yaiku sprocket tugas berat sing digunakake ing aplikasi industri kaya peralatan konstruksi, mesin pertambangan, lan mesin pertanian. Sprocket iki dirancang kanggo tahan beban dhuwur lan kondisi operasi sing atos.<\/li>\n<li><strong>6. Sproket Kunci Taper:<\/strong> Sprocket taper-lock duw\u00e9 bolongan sing lancip lan dipasang ing poros nganggo bushing pengunci. Sprocket iki nyedhiyakake sambungan sing aman lan gampang dipasang lan umume digunakake ing sistem transmisi daya.<\/li>\n<li><strong>7. Rak lan Pinion:<\/strong> Senajan dudu gir sprocket tradisional, sistem rak lan pinion nggunakake rak linier kanthi untu sing nyambung karo gir pinion. Kombinasi iki digunakake ing aplikasi ing ngendi gerakan rotasi kudu diterjemahake dadi gerakan linier, kayata ing sistem kemudi lan mesin CNC.<\/li>\n<\/ul>\n<p>Pilihan gir sprocket gumantung saka faktor-faktor kayata jinis rantai utawa sabuk sing digunakake, rasio gir sing dikarepake, jumlah beban sing bakal ditangani sistem, lan syarat khusus aplikasi kasebut. Saben jinis gir sprocket nawakake kaluwihan unik lan dirancang kanggo nyukupi kabutuhan industri lan mesin sing beda-beda.<\/p>\n<p><img decoding=\"async\" src=\"https:\/\/img.hzpt.com\/img\/sprocket\/sprocket-1.webp\" alt=\"Suku Cadang Mobil Pabrik Cina Roda Katrol Sprocket Rantai Ganda Gir Transmisi  \" title=\"\"><img decoding=\"async\" src=\"https:\/\/img.hzpt.com\/img\/sprocket\/sprocket-2.webp\" alt=\"Suku Cadang Mobil Pabrik Cina Roda Katrol Sprocket Rantai Ganda Gir Transmisi  \" title=\"\"><br \/>editor dening CX 2023-09-04<\/p>","protected":false},"excerpt":{"rendered":"<p>Product Description \u00a0 Product Description Product Description Item Chain sprocket, Chain wheels, gears Design Can be at the customer&#8217; request, tailor-made, at customer&#8217;s design,OEM Application Petrochemical industry, Mining, metallurgy, machine tools, hydra-power Material Casting or Forged Material45#,SAE1045,SAE4140,SAE4150,SAE4160,20CrMnTi,42CrMo, 18CrNiMo7,42CrMo,40CrNiMoA,20CrNiMoA,stainless steel 410,stainless steel 304 Treatment Forging, machining, gear hobbing Surface treatment Quenching, oxidizing black, galvanizing, sandblasting, oil [&hellip;]<\/p>","protected":false},"author":1,"featured_media":0,"comment_status":"open","ping_status":"open","sticky":false,"template":"","format":"standard","meta":{"_et_pb_use_builder":"","_et_pb_old_content":"","_et_gb_content_width":""},"categories":[1],"tags":[161,1782,354,141,142,496,145,190,191,863,1299,5,409,1783,382,12,147,563,13,1359,49,501,504,505,7,172,195,15,506,83,196,130,1784,131,92,508,93],"class_list":["post-972","post","type-post","status-publish","format-standard","hentry","category-uncategorized","tag-auto-gear","tag-auto-pulley","tag-auto-transmission-gear","tag-chain","tag-chain-gear","tag-chain-pulley","tag-chain-sprocket","tag-chain-transmission","tag-chain-wheel-sprocket","tag-china-chain","tag-china-pulley","tag-china-sprocket","tag-double-chain-sprocket","tag-double-pulley","tag-double-sprocket","tag-gear","tag-gear-chain","tag-gear-pulley","tag-gear-sprocket","tag-gear-transmission","tag-gear-wheel","tag-pulley","tag-pulley-pulley","tag-pulley-wheel","tag-sprocket","tag-sprocket-auto","tag-sprocket-chain-wheel","tag-sprocket-gear","tag-sprocket-pulley","tag-sprocket-wheel","tag-transmission-chain","tag-transmission-gear","tag-transmission-pulley","tag-transmission-sprocket","tag-wheel-gear","tag-wheel-pulley","tag-wheel-sprocket"],"_links":{"self":[{"href":"https:\/\/sprocketgear.top\/jv\/wp-json\/wp\/v2\/posts\/972","targetHints":{"allow":["GET"]}}],"collection":[{"href":"https:\/\/sprocketgear.top\/jv\/wp-json\/wp\/v2\/posts"}],"about":[{"href":"https:\/\/sprocketgear.top\/jv\/wp-json\/wp\/v2\/types\/post"}],"author":[{"embeddable":true,"href":"https:\/\/sprocketgear.top\/jv\/wp-json\/wp\/v2\/users\/1"}],"replies":[{"embeddable":true,"href":"https:\/\/sprocketgear.top\/jv\/wp-json\/wp\/v2\/comments?post=972"}],"version-history":[{"count":0,"href":"https:\/\/sprocketgear.top\/jv\/wp-json\/wp\/v2\/posts\/972\/revisions"}],"wp:attachment":[{"href":"https:\/\/sprocketgear.top\/jv\/wp-json\/wp\/v2\/media?parent=972"}],"wp:term":[{"taxonomy":"category","embeddable":true,"href":"https:\/\/sprocketgear.top\/jv\/wp-json\/wp\/v2\/categories?post=972"},{"taxonomy":"post_tag","embeddable":true,"href":"https:\/\/sprocketgear.top\/jv\/wp-json\/wp\/v2\/tags?post=972"}],"curies":[{"name":"wp","href":"https:\/\/api.w.org\/{rel}","templated":true}]}}
